Abstract
Former Malaysian leader Mahathir Mohamed believes that US tariffs are an attempt to weaken China but is unlikely to succeed, as China has the technology and capacity to overcome economic challenges. Malaysia, seeking to maintain friendly relations with both the US and China, aims to be a neutral country in global trade. Despite potential risks from US tariffs, Malaysia continues to explore ways to address trade imbalances and mitigate the impact of the ongoing trade war on its economy. [Extracted from the article]
